String of Beads
33-22-719
From: Iran | Tepe Hissar
Curatorial Section: Near Eastern
| Object Number | 33-22-719 |
| Current Location | Collections Storage |
| Provenience | Iran | Tepe Hissar |
| Archaeology Area | Tepe Hissar |
| Locus | Period III |
| Period | Hissar III |
| Section | Near Eastern |
| Materials | Limestone | Jasper | Lapis Lazuli |
| Description | 3+ beads. Single strand of a variety of beads: discs of limestone, jasper, diorite(?), grahamite, and yellow flint(?); six beads of lapis lazuli; and three beads of carnelian, one of them carinated. Strung as a possible gift for museum members in the 1930's. Original acc. number and field number lost. |
| Credit Line | Persian Expedition; Erich Schmidt, 1933 |
